Currently we can list all available scripts from a workspace by being in it with the command pnpm run or by applying a filter pnpm --filter @workspace run.
It also list the available scripts from the root workspace.
My question:
Is there a way to list all available scripts on the projects? Something like pnpm -r run would output all scripts sorted by workspace (currently this is not possible).
